1. Harnessing Natural Light: Skylights and Windows
Embrace the beauty of natural light by incorporating skylights or windows into your attic bedroom design. These luminous additions not only brighten up the space but also offer a direct connection to the outdoors, enhancing the sense of airiness and creating a tranquil ambiance.
2. Cozy Nook: Creating a Reading Retreat
Carve out a cozy nook perfect for unwinding with a captivating book. Position a comfortable armchair or daybed beneath a skylight, allowing natural light to bathe you as you immerse yourself in the pages of your favorite novel. A soft throw, cozy cushions, and a warm reading lamp complete this idyllic retreat.
3. Maximizing Space: Built-In Storage Solutions
Embrace the sloping walls and awkward angles of your attic by incorporating built-in storage solutions. Custom-designed shelves, drawers, and cabinets not only add functionality but also create a cohesive and organized look. Utilize the space under eaves for additional storage, maximizing every inch of your attic bedroom.
4. Sloped Ceiling Charm: Exposed Beams and Architectural Details
Celebrate the unique architectural features of your attic bedroom by leaving the beams, rafters, and trusses exposed. These elements add character and warmth to the space. Consider painting them in a contrasting color to create a striking visual statement. Alternatively, keep them in their natural finish for a rustic, cozy ambiance.
5. Color Palette: Creating a Serene Atmosphere
Select a color palette that promotes relaxation and serenity for your attic bedroom. Soft neutrals, such as pale blues, greens, and grays, create a calming effect. Incorporate pops of color through accent pieces, such as vibrant throw pillows, artwork, or a colorful rug.
6. Lighting: Layering for Ambiance and Functionality
Create a layered lighting scheme that caters to different moods and activities in your attic bedroom. Install dimmable overhead lighting for general illumination. Add task lighting near the bed for reading and a soft accent light in the cozy nook for a relaxing ambiance. Consider string lights or fairy lights to create a magical touch.
7. Finishing Touches: Personalizing Your Space
Infuse your attic bedroom with personal touches that reflect your style and personality. Hang framed family photos or artwork that inspires you. Add a soft rug to create warmth underfoot and a few potted plants to bring a touch of nature indoors. A cozy throw blanket and fluffy pillows invite you to sink into comfort.
8. Insulation: Ensuring Comfort and Energy Efficiency
Proper insulation is crucial for maintaining a comfortable temperature in your attic bedroom throughout the year. Consult with a professional to determine the best insulation type and R-value for your climate. Adequate insulation not only enhances comfort but also reduces energy consumption, resulting in cost savings.
9. Ventilation: Ensuring Fresh Air Circulation
Ensure proper ventilation in your attic bedroom to maintain good air quality and prevent moisture buildup. Install windows that can be opened to allow fresh air to circulate. Additionally, consider installing a ceiling fan to help distribute air evenly throughout the space.
10. Safety Considerations: Egress and Fire Protection
Prioritize safety when designing your attic bedroom. Ensure there is a clear and unobstructed egress route in case of an emergency. Install smoke detectors and carbon monoxide detectors for added protection. Additionally, follow local building codes and regulations to ensure your attic bedroom meets all safety standards.
